1995 Alfa Romeo 145 | 2004 Citroen C5 | |
Make | Alfa Romeo | Citroen |
Model | 145 | C5 |
Year Released | 1995 | 2004 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 1350 cc | 1997 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Horse Power | 89 HP | 58 HP |
Engine RPM | 6000 RPM | 4000 RPM |
Torque | 115 Nm | 115 Nm |
Torque RPM | 4400 RPM | 2000 RPM |
Drive Type | Front | Front |
Transmission Type | Manual | Manual |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 5 seats |
Vehicle Weight | 1140 kg | 1520 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4100 mm | 4850 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1720 mm | 1790 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1430 mm | 1530 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2550 mm | 2750 mm |
